airdownthere 2022-3-15 15:32
i graduated in 2015 and applied last year. only applied part time. i think from the information sessions its only makes sense to apply one choice as if you get rejected from that the spots in the other schools will go. I think city u FT and HKU PT are generally easier to get in. CU seems to favour their own JD/LLB students. i think city u has an an information session which they can share more info. high 60s should be OK.
